Sixty years ago, legendary author Marguerite Henry introduced Misty and all the ponies of Chincoteague Island to boys and girls around the world. Today Misty of Chincoteague and all of Marguerite Henry's stories are considered some of the greatest horse tales ever told. In honor of this, Aladdin is very pleased to bring out Ms. Henry's awardwinning titles in one beautifully designed boxed set that is the perfect gift for horse fans of all ages.KING OF THE WINDNEWBERY MEDAL WINNERMISTY OF CHINCOTEAGUENEWBERY HONOR BOOKJUSTIN MORGAN HAD A HORSENEWBERY HONOR BOOK
